What is an NPI number?

A National Provider Identifier (NPI) is a unique 10-digit number that CMS assigns to every U.S. healthcare provider and organization under HIPAA. Type 1 NPIs identify individual providers; Type 2 NPIs identify organizations. The NPI appears on insurance claims, prescriptions, and credentialing paperwork, and never changes, even if the provider moves or changes specialty.
